As Laura E. Duffy, middle, United States Attorney Southern District of California, speaks James L. Turgal, Jr., right, FBI Special Agent in Charge, and Richard Barlow, Chief of Tucson Sector of U.S. Border Patrol, both listen during a news briefing announcing an indictment on five suspects related to the death of U.S. Border Patrol agent Brian Terry, Monday, July 9, 2012, in Tucson, Ariz. A reward of up to $1 million dollars for information leading to the arrest of four fugitives was also announced by the Department of Justice officials, a fifth suspect is already in custody.  / AP Photo/Ross D.
